MacBook Keyboard Key Replacement vs Full Keyboard Swap: What's the Real Cost?

When a MacBook key stops working, most people assume the entire keyboard needs replacing — and many repair counters will quote you for exactly that, because it's the easier (and pricier) job to do. But a single dead, sticky, or missing key is very often a contained, inexpensive fix. Knowing the difference between the two scenarios — and which one actually applies to your MacBook — can be the difference between an ₹1,500 repair and a ₹9,000 one.
Single-Key Repair vs Full Keyboard Replacement — How They Differ
A single-key repair replaces just the keycap and its underlying mechanism (scissor-switch on most MacBooks, or the controversial butterfly mechanism on 2016–2019 MacBook Pro models) without touching the rest of the keyboard or the logic board beneath it. It's a contained, component-level job. A full keyboard replacement, by contrast, means removing the entire top case — keyboard, trackpad, battery, and speakers are usually one fused assembly on modern MacBooks — and replacing the whole unit. That's why a full swap costs significantly more: you're not just paying for a new keyboard, you're paying for a new trackpad and battery as well, whether you need them or not.
When You Only Need a Single Key Fixed
- Only one or two specific keys are affected (sticking, not registering, or visibly popped off) and the rest of the keyboard works perfectly.
- The keycap is physically present and intact — even if it's loose or wobbly, the underlying mechanism is often salvageable.
- The issue appeared suddenly after a spill on one specific area, not gradually across the whole keyboard.
- Your MacBook is a 2020 or newer model with the Magic Keyboard scissor-switch mechanism — these are far more serviceable at the individual-key level than the older butterfly design.
When You Genuinely Need a Full Replacement
- Multiple keys across different areas of the keyboard are affected, or the issue is spreading over days/weeks.
- Liquid has gone under the keyboard broadly (not localised to one or two keys) — residue corrodes the membrane and connectors beneath multiple keys at once.
- Your MacBook is a 2016–2019 model with the butterfly keyboard — Apple's own design flaw means these fail in clusters, and contained single-key fixes are rarely durable long-term.
- The keyboard's flex cable or backlight has failed — these run the full width of the keyboard and require the whole assembly to be addressed.
| Scenario | Recommended Fix | Cost in Mumbai |
|---|---|---|
| 1–2 keys not registering, rest fine (2020+ Magic Keyboard) | Single-key replacement | ₹1,200 – ₹2,500 |
| Localised spill on one key, no spreading | Single-key cleaning/replacement | ₹1,500 – ₹3,000 |
| Multiple scattered keys, butterfly-era model (2016–19) | Full top-case / keyboard replacement | ₹6,500 – ₹11,000 |
| Broad liquid spill under keyboard, backlight or flex cable failure | Full top-case / keyboard replacement | ₹6,500 – ₹12,000 |
If a shop tells you a single sticky key requires a full keyboard replacement without first attempting a contained fix, get a second opinion. A reputable technician will always try the cheaper, less invasive repair first — and only recommend a full swap when the fault genuinely requires it.
Never try to pry a stuck key off with a knife or screwdriver — the retention clips beneath MacBook keys are extremely fragile, and a botched DIY attempt is the most common reason a ₹1,500 single-key fix turns into a ₹7,000+ full replacement.
